summaryrefslogtreecommitdiff
path: root/msgpack
diff options
context:
space:
mode:
authorInada Naoki <songofacandy@gmail.com>2019-12-06 21:16:27 +0900
committerGitHub <noreply@github.com>2019-12-06 21:16:27 +0900
commitf6f6f328eb2d7b7f1272fa7addb31d2ac5bef207 (patch)
tree2d5d5507d4c1bef2cb88687c9fd24f72503566e6 /msgpack
parent7a8ce0f9ca910a851b6835d26b1d6970a188fa4e (diff)
downloadmsgpack-python-f6f6f328eb2d7b7f1272fa7addb31d2ac5bef207.tar.gz
Fix fallback Unpacker.read() (#388)
Fixes #352.
Diffstat (limited to 'msgpack')
-rw-r--r--msgpack/fallback.py4
1 files changed, 3 insertions, 1 deletions
diff --git a/msgpack/fallback.py b/msgpack/fallback.py
index 388a5ab..85a711b 100644
--- a/msgpack/fallback.py
+++ b/msgpack/fallback.py
@@ -357,7 +357,9 @@ class Unpacker(object):
return self._buffer[self._buff_i :]
def read_bytes(self, n):
- return self._read(n)
+ ret = self._read(n)
+ self._consume()
+ return ret
def _read(self, n):
# (int) -> bytearray